2004 BMW 120 vs. 2001 Fiat Stilo
To start off, 2004 BMW 120 is newer by 3 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2001 Fiat Stilo.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2001 Fiat Stilo would be higher. At 1,971 cc (4 cylinders), 2004 BMW 120 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2004 BMW 120 (120 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 16 more horse power than 2001 Fiat Stilo. (104 HP @ 5750 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2004 BMW 120 should accelerate faster than 2001 Fiat Stilo.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2004 BMW 120 weights approximately 233 kg more than 2001 Fiat Stilo.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2004 BMW 120 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2004 BMW 120.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2001 Fiat Stilo,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2004 BMW 120 (285 Nm @ 2000 RPM) has 140 more torque (in Nm) than 2001 Fiat Stilo. (145 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2004 BMW 120 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2001 Fiat Stilo.
Compare all specifications:
2004 BMW 120 | 2001 Fiat Stilo | |
Make | BMW | Fiat |
Model | 120 | Stilo |
Year Released | 2004 | 2001 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1971 cc | 1596 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 120 HP | 104 HP |
Engine RPM | 4000 RPM | 5750 RPM |
Torque | 285 Nm | 145 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2000 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 84 mm | 80.5 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 90 mm | 78.4 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 17.2:1 | 10.5:1 |
Top Speed | 220 km/hour | 185 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 8.9 seconds | 10.5 seconds |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1385 kg | 1152 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4230 mm | 4260 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1760 mm | 1760 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1440 mm | 1530 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2670 mm | 2570 mm |
Fuel Consumption | 4.6 L/100km | 5.8 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 7.7 L/100km | 10.3 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 5.7 L/100km | 7.4 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 50 L | 58 L |
